Transforming Media Landscape At The Broadcast And Digital Media Convention – West Africa 2024 In Abuja, Nigeria

August 7, 2024
Reading Time: 2 mins read
A A

Organisers of the upcoming Broadcast And Digital Media Convention—West Africa 2024, set to take place on August 14th and 15th at the prestigious Nicon Luxury Hotel in Abuja, the heart of Nigeria, have highlighted that this landmark event will be a pivotal gathering for professionals in the broadcast and digital media industries across the region.

According to the organisers, the conference aims to address the unique challenges faced by Nigerian broadcasters and chart a course for the future of broadcasting in Nigeria. Discussions will focus on policy development, regulatory frameworks, and strategies for fostering growth and sustainability in the broadcasting sector.

This year’s convention is particularly noteworthy as it is collocated with the 1st Annual National Conference of the Society of Nigerian Broadcasters.

Speaking on this, Mr Benjamin Pius, CEO of this platform, said, “The Broadcast And Digital Media Convention – West Africa 2024 promises to be a groundbreaking event that will shape the future of media in the region. The convention will facilitate knowledge sharing, innovation, and collaboration by bringing together a diverse group of professionals. Don’t miss this opportunity to be part of a transformative experience in the heart of Nigeria’s capital.”

The event is hosted by the Broadcasting Organisations of Nigeria (BON) and convened by Broadcast Media Africa.
